AMOUNTS PAYABLE BY THE BUYER

The buyer must pay Tajan, in addition to the “hammer price”, commission

of 25 % excl. tax of the sale price on the first € 60 000, 20 % excl. tax after

€ 60 001 and up to € 1 200 000, 12 % excl. tax for the portion above

€ 1 200 000. In addition, VAT shall be charged at the rate of 20 % (5.5 %

for books).

Items originating from a country outside the European Union shall

be marked with the symbol ƒ and ƒƒ.

ƒ : In addition to the regular buyer’s premium, a commission of 5.5 %

(i.e.,

6.6 % inclusive of VAT) will be charged to the buyer.

ƒƒ : In addition to the regular buyer’s premium, a commission of 20 %

(i.e. 24 % incl. VAT) will be charged to the buyer.

These additional costs may, in certain cases, be reimbursed to the buyer.

PAYMENT

Payment must be made immediately after the sale.

If the successful bidder did not register before the sale, he/she must

provide proof of identity and bank references.

Payments may be made by one of the following methods :

- Bank transfer in euros,

- Visa card or Master Card (subject to the presentation of valid proof of

identity).

- In cash in euros :

for

individual european union resident, and for

all professionals, to an equal or lower amount of €1 000.

- In cash in euros : for individual only and non european union resident, to

an equal or lower amount of € 15 000. - Certified banker’s draft in euros

subject to the presentation of valid proof of identity.

Cheques drawn on a foreign bank will not be accepted.

NON-PAYMENT

In accordance with Article 14 of French Act no. 2000-642 of July 10

th

2000,

if the successful bidder fails to pay for an item after the issuance of a formal

demand that remains without effect, the item shall be reauctioned at the

seller’s request. If the price of the new bid is lower than the original false

bidder’s price, the false bidder shall pay the difference. If the seller does

not make such a request within three months of the auction, the sale

shall be cancelled by operation of law, without prejudice to the damages

payable by the false bidder.

TAJAN adhere to the “Registre central de prévention des impayés des

Commissaires priseurs” to which payment incidents may be reported.

Debtors may exercise their rights of access, rectification and opposition.

Tajan reserves the right to claim the following from the false bidder :

- interest at the statutory rate,

- the reimbursement of the additional costs incurred by reason of his/ her

default,

- payment of the sale price or :

- the difference between this price and the resale price if the latter is

lower, as well as the costs incurred in relation with the re-auction.

- the difference between this price and the original false bidder’s price if

the latter is lower, as well as the costs incurred by the re-auction.

Tajan also reserves the right to offset any amounts which the false

bidder owes to it.

Tajan reserves the right to ban any bidder who fails to comply with its

general terms and conditions of sale from attending any future auction.

FRENCH STATE’S RIGHT OF PRE-EMPTION

The French State has a right of pre-emption in respect of certain works of

art offered at auction. If the State wishes to exercise this right in respect of

a sale, it must express its intention to do so within 15 days of the sale. In

this case, the State shall be substituted for the last highest bidder.

IMPORT AND EXPORT

The import and export of goods may be subject to authorisation (export

certificates, customs authorisations). It is the buyer’s responsibility to check

which authorisations are required.

COLLECTION OF ITEMS PURCHASED

The buyer may not take receipt of any lot until such time as he/she has

paid all amounts due in full delivery of the goods.

In the event of a payment by cheque or bank transfer, delivery of the

goods may be deferred until such time as the payment has cleared.

In this case, storage costs shall be borne by the buyer and Tajan shall

incur no liability whatsoever in this respect.

COLLECTION OF UNSOLD ITEMS

The seller must collect any unsold items as soon as possible and in any

case within 14 days of the auction.

If the unsold items are not collected, the cost of storage shall be paid by

the seller at the usual rate applicable in such matters.

Tajan shall not be bound by any warranty vis-à-vis the seller in respect of

such storage.
